Are you an experienced finance professional? Do you hold a relevant finance qualification (ACCA/CIMA/ACA) and have experience managing a team? If so, our client, a leading aerospace manufacturer, is recruiting for a Finance Manager for their site in Leicester. The role will involve leading the finance team, ensuring accurate reporting, improving systems, reducing costs, and maintaining compliance with statutory and corporate requirements.

Job Description

Leading and coordinating a multidisciplinary finance team while ensuring compliance with statutory requirements, SOX controls, and internal financial policies across accounting, payroll, costing, and treasury functions.
Preparing and submitting accurate financial reports, including monthly accounts, forecasts, variance analyses, and statutory returns, while maintaining system integrity and meeting strict deadlines.
Promoting financial awareness and providing management accounting insights to support decision-making, cost reduction, and operational efficiency across all departments.
Monitoring and improving daily KPIs, cash flow, capital expenditure, and working capital while supporting inventory and asset control, and ensuring accurate balance sheet reconciliations.
Coaching and developing team members, streamlining financial systems, ensuring safety compliance, and collaborating on strategic initiatives including capital investments and financial planning.

How to Present Space Sector Solutions to Non-Technical Audiences: A Public Speaking Guide for Job Seekers

The UK space sector is expanding fast—from satellite communications and Earth observation to propulsion, launch services, and space sustainability. But as the technology becomes more complex, employers increasingly want space professionals who can explain it simply and persuasively to non-technical audiences. Whether you're applying for a role in engineering, mission control, data analysis, policy, or business development, your ability to present clearly is now seen as a critical soft skill. In fact, many interviews now include public speaking tasks that test your communication style, clarity, and stakeholder awareness. This guide offers a practical framework for structuring your space sector presentations, tips for engaging slides, storytelling techniques that work in interviews, and advice on answering common questions from executives, clients, and policymakers.
